An adult with long-term care needs is eligible for in-home and community support services under this chapter if the department or its designee determines that the adult: [PL 1981, c. 511, §1 (NEW).]
1. Inappropriate placement. Is at risk of being or already has been placed inappropriately in an institutional setting;

2. Need for services. Has a need for in-home and community support services; and
[PL 1981, c. 511, §1 (NEW).]
3. Income and support. Has no or insufficient personal income or other support from public services, family members and neighbors.
